Pitso on course to complete CAF Pro license

Cape Town - Mamelodi Sundowns coach Pitso Mosimane is on course to complete his CAF Pro licence as he is completing the second module of the qualification in Morocco.

Mosimane was invited by the Confederation of African Football to complete the licence and once he completes the second module, he will have only one more remaining before he graduates.

The 2016 CAF Champions League-winning coach is set to return to South Africa on Thursday and will be available for Sundowns' clash with Bloemfontein Celtic in the Telkom Knockout last 16 on Saturday.

Downs spokesperson Thulani Thuswa told KickOff website: "He will be back on Thursday. He was invited by CAF. It's only for a select few coaches who are invited for the course.

"Remember he was left with two modules to finish. He is busy with this one and then there will be one more after this. It takes a bit long."

In his absence assistant coach Manqoba Mngqithi and goalkeeper coach Wendell Robinson have been preparing the Brazilians on the training pitch.

The pair took charge of the side during the Prince Mangosuthu Legacy Cup title 2-1 win last weekend against AmaZulu.
